Articles are used to indicate the number of singular nouns (a, an) and to specify which noun is being talked about (the). A and an are indefinite articles. They are used to refer to a singular countable noun in general or for the first time. development of technical drawing https://bricoliamoci.com

Conditional Clauses Using ‘If’ Conditional tenses are used to speculate about what could happen, what might have happened, and what we wish would happen. In English, most sentences using the conditional contain the word if. churches in roswell gaWebGrade 8 . . . We homeschool, and it is the best book on grammar by far.
